SUMMARY
The panel edit mode toolbar can become unusable on vertical screens, because
then the effective horizontal resolution becomes too low for all the UI
elements that Plasma tries to fit into one line.

Plasma is built with screens with a minimum resolution in mind, but when the
screen is in vertical orientation it can be narrower than that.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E
1. Have a screen configuration with a narrow screen (e.g. in vertical
orientation)
2. Enter Edit Mode 

OBSERVED RESULT
UI elements in the toolbar overlap with each other and can become unusable.
See screenshot from a 2540x1440 screen in vertical orientation with 2x HiDPI
scaling (effective width 720). 

It gets worse with labels in a "wordy" language like German.

EXPECTED RESULT
UI elements should use smarter placement, possibly in several lines.
